Smoky Maple-Glazed Baby Back Ribs
Enjoy tender, smoky baby back ribs with a sweet maple glaze that delivers a delicious balance of savory and slightly sweet notes. This dish features slow-cooked ribs finished under the broiler for a caramelized finish, ideal for a satisfying dinner that fits your nutritional targets.
INGREDIENTS
6 oz Baby Back Ribs
1 tbsp Maple Syrup
1 tsp Smoked Paprika
1/2 tsp Garlic Powder
Salt & Black Pepper to taste
PREPARATION
Preheat your oven to 300°F.
Pat the baby back ribs dry with a paper towel and season liberally with salt and black pepper.
Mix together the maple syrup, smoked paprika, and garlic powder to create the glaze.
Brush the ribs evenly with the maple glaze on all sides, ensuring a thin, even coating.
Place the ribs on a baking sheet, cover with aluminum foil, and bake in the preheated oven for 2 to 2.5 hours until the meat is tender.
After slow-cooking, remove the foil and switch the oven to broil. Brush with another layer of glaze and broil for 3-5 minutes to caramelize the exterior, watching closely to avoid burning.
Remove from oven, let rest for a few minutes, then slice and serve.
